Broil

Broiling uses direct radiant heat to cook food. The door must be closed for the broil element to operate.

A. Broil element

The element cycles on and off in intervals to maintain the oven temperature. The oven door must be closed for the broil element to operate.

If the oven door is opened during broiling, the broil element will turn off in approximately 30 seconds. When the oven door is closed, the elements will come back on approximately

30 seconds after the door is closed.

For best results, use a broiler pan and grid. It is designed to drain juices and help avoid spatter and smoke.

If you would like to purchase a Broiler Pan Kit, it may be ordered. See “Assistance or Service” section to order. Ask for Part Number W10123240.

For proper draining, do not cover the grid with foil. The bottom of the broiler pan may be lined with aluminum foil for easier cleaning.

Trim excess fat to reduce spattering. Slit the remaining fat on the edges to avoid curling.

Pull out oven rack to stop position before turning or removing food. Use tongs to turn food to avoid the loss of juices. Very thin cuts of fish, poultry or meat may not need to be turned.

After broiling, remove the pan and food from the oven. Drippings will bake on the pan if left in the heated oven, making cleaning more difficult.

To Use Broil:

Before using Broil, position rack according to the Broiling Chart.

When broiling, changing the temperature allows more precise control. The lower the temperature, the slower the cooking. Thicker cuts and unevenly shaped pieces of meat, fish and poultry may cook better at lower broiling temperatures.

Position food on the grid on the broiler pan, then place it in the center of the oven rack with the longest side parallel to the door.

Close the door.

1.From the Select Mode menu, press the quickset pad next to the Broil option.

2.From the Temperature screen, use the number keypad to enter a desired cooking temperature. The temperature must be between 450ºF (232ºC) and 550ºF (288ºC) or an invalid key alert occurs and the default temperature appears on the screen.
